[U-Boot] [PATCH] pci: imx: display message if no pcie link

If CONFIG_PCI_SCAN_SHOW enabled then lets print a message of no link was detected.
Signed-off-by: Tim Harvey tharvey@gateworks.com --- drivers/pci/pcie_imx.c | 4 +++- 1 file changed, 3 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/drivers/pci/pcie_imx.c b/drivers/pci/pcie_imx.c index fd7e4d4..ca485ba 100644 --- a/drivers/pci/pcie_imx.c +++ b/drivers/pci/pcie_imx.c @@ -588,7 +588,9 @@ static int imx_pcie_link_up(void) udelay(10); count++; if (count >= 2000) { - debug("phy link never came up\n"); +#ifdef CONFIG_PCI_SCAN_SHOW + puts("PCI: pcie phy link never came up\n"); +#endif debug("DEBUG_R0: 0x%08x, DEBUG_R1: 0x%08x\n", readl(MX6_DBI_ADDR + PCIE_PHY_DEBUG_R0), readl(MX6_DBI_ADDR + PCIE_PHY_DEBUG_R1));
